Summary:

The main function of this technical writing specialist position is to develop, create, and update training materials supporting Client’s Manufacturing Execution System (MES) following Good Manufacturing Practices (GMP).


Key Responsibilities:

• Edit and create manufacturing system training materials (Standard Operating Procedures, basic visuals/ flow charts, storyboards for web based content, etc.) in collaboration with Engineers

• Create reusable templates where possible for training materials that will allow for rapid expansion of standardized content

• Assist in the maintenance of documentation in a standard format following established guidelines

• Partner with team members to facilitate clarification or explanation of reference materials and technical documentation

• Review documents for style, clarity, grammar, and punctuation

• Prepare materials for the change management process by gathering supporting documents and staging for formal review

• Identify and correct inconsistencies of thought, development, or organization and gain consensus with authors to make appropriate adjustment in documents and procedures

• Assist in interfacing with stakeholders (e.g, production employees, technicians, engineers, project teams, regulatory teams and management) to develop an understanding of the product, component, or device changes

• Other duties assigned by Leadership
